It is crucial to adhere to the instructions of the manufacturer for check here assembly and maintenance. This will ensure the bunk bed is constructed properly, and there aren't any loose parts that might fall off and cause danger. Make sure that the bunk bed is away from fans and ceiling fixtures, as well as other things that could create an accident that could cause tripping.

You should also supervise your children at all times, especially when they are in the upper bunk. This is especially true for children who are less than six years old. You can also place an extra nightlight in the bottom of the bunk bed to aid your children in seeing the ladder if they need to get out of bed in the middle of the night.

It is also a great idea to inspect the condition of your bunk bed frequently for signs of wear and tear. If you spot any issues, it is important to fix them immediately before your child uses the bunk bed again. You should also teach your child how to use the ladder correctly. This will stop them from getting injured or stuck while climbing the ladder or jumping off the top bunk.
